okay i have my visa in hand , my flight booked for the 22nd ,
stupid question here , i am from the uk so we get nhs ,
what kind of insurance do i need ? my fiance`s insurance is for himself only over there , but obviously i need my own insurance , so what do i do ?
can i get long stay travel insurance to cover for 18 months ? doubt i will get it cos i wont be coming back ......
what do i do ? anyone know anything about this ?
i am completely in the dark here , travel agent says i need both and tried to sell me VERY expensive insurance , because its only 1 way ticket ?
any advice or links will help me understand what to look for ?

It may be worth while getting long term Insurance in the UK for your first 3/6 months.. time enough to sort something out over here... I seem to remember 6 months being the longest..don't mention you may not be coming back when applying...I seem to remember advertiement in the Sunday Times for this, albeit a fair time ago ..

Most employer offered health insurance will cover a spouse (some with a fee) as soon as you are married. Are you sickly? Do you feel that you need to have coverage immediately for a pre-existing condition. If you are planning on marrying asap after arrival and your spouse's health insurance will add you, you might not need to get any supplemental insurance for such a short period of time. Also you can get US health insurance here when you arrive. It will cost but don't know if it is comparable to the high cost of the insurance your travel agent is trying to sell you.

If you are on reg meds now, get prescriptions filled before you leave. And that includes birth control pills, too.
